Amy is a probate and property specialist on the Western Circuit. Her work extends to traditional chancery and related commercial fields. She is regularly instructed for freezing injunctions, in construction disputes, in professional negligence matters and in cross-border estates. Amy is skilled and down-to-earth. Over the years she has gained knowledge in diverse areas of law which she uses to ensure that lateral thinking and the application of principles from other areas of law are deployed when required. Moreover, her work requires a wide-ranging and contemporary knowledge of contract, tort and insolvency, as well as the law on the supply of services and sale of goods. Amy litigates in all forums and appears regularly in the High Court. She is an advocate for ADR and has advised, drafted pleadings for, and represented parties at adjudication, mediation and arbitration. Amy strives to achieve justice. She works pro bono on meritorious cases and will consider acting on deferred fee basis and under conditional fee agreements. She often prepares advices for insurance and insurers.

Career

Called 2003, Lincoln’s Inn. Nine Stone Buildings, Lincoln’s Inn 2003-04; Pallant Chambers, Chichester 2004-07; Pump Court Chambers, Temple 2007 to date. Publications of note: Private Client Yearbook 2012.

Memberships

Chancery Bar Association; Property Bar Association; Trust and Estate Practitioner (TEP); Contentious Trust and Probate Specialist (CTAPS).

Education

London Southbank University (LLB (Hons) 2:1); Inns of Court School of Law (BVC Very Competent).
